Job Description

The Resources Lead will report directly to the Community Engagement Manager and will work collaboratively with all of The Cupcake Girls departments. Specifically, this Lead is responsible for solidifying partnerships between The Cupcake Girls and community resources, partners, professionals, corporate sponsors and more. S/he will be integral in maintaining relationships in the community for future benefit of the organization on the city level.


Principal Responsibilities
  1. Connect with the Direct Care Manager to assess current needs of clients and which partnerships to target in the community.
  2. Connect with Community Relations Lead for info of potential partners, donors, etc.
  3. Connect with the City Director to determine corporate sponsor/donor targets per quarter.
  4. Update & log all resources available in Podio.
  5. Creating documents and packages for solidifying partnerships.
  6. Develop a follow-up strategy for all connections made at networking and booth events.
  7. Schedule at least 4 meetings per month with potential community and business partners.
  8. Train all team members on the current practices and procedures, including specialized training with documents & verbiage for sharing & solidifying partners.
  9. Solicit items to be donated (raffle, silent auction, office supplies, food items, etc.)
  10. Connect with Resources team members regularly via Podio and team meetings.
  11. Connect with new volunteers for coffee within a week of them joining the team.
  12. Fill out Weekly Lead Check-in form weekly.
  13. Lead Fundraising team.
  14. Commit to 5 hours per week of concentrated work in your role.
  15. Log office hours and track team office hours in Podio.
  16. Attend scheduled Lead meetings.
  17. Connect biweekly with the Resources Lead in your sister city.

Mission Statement

The Cupcake Girls provides nonjudgmental and confidential support through respect, resources and relationships to those in all realms of the adult entertainment industry, including sex workers and those affected by sex trafficking. Through direct care and community resources, we partner with these individuals and empower them in their pursuits. In order to best serve the varied needs of the adult entertainers we support, The Cupcake Girls offers a range of both in-house services that we feel we are uniquely able to provide, as well as referrals to external care providers when we've identified existing professionals and organizations that meet our high standards and have proven themselves trustworthy working with the adult entertainment community. We partner with our clients to build comprehensive, holistic plans to help them pursue their goals and objectives, working to ensure that we're matching the right solutions to the right individual at the right time.
